Abstract: | A fundamental thermodynamic model of formation of catalyst clusters for growing carbon nanotubes has been developed and model
predictions have been compared with the experimental data. An expression for the size distribution function of clusters, depending
on the conditions of their formation, is obtained. It is shown that surface tension plays an important role in the cluster
formation. The surface tension coefficient for iron clusters at 950°C is determined. |
